#data-list-list-view{min-height:100vh}[dir] #data-list-list-view{background:#f8fafc;padding:1.5rem}[dir] #data-list-list-view .page-header-wrapper{margin-bottom:2rem}#data-list-list-view .page-header{position:relative;overflow:hidden}[dir] #data-list-list-view .page-header{border-radius:1.25rem;padding:2.5rem;box-shadow:0 20px 25px -5px rgba(99,102,241,.2),0 10px 10px -5px rgba(99,102,241,.1)}[dir=ltr] #data-list-list-view .page-header{background:linear-gradient(135deg,#6366f1,#8b5cf6 50%,#a855f7)}[dir=rtl] #data-list-list-view .page-header{background:linear-gradient(-135deg,#6366f1,#8b5cf6 50%,#a855f7)}#data-list-list-view .page-header:before{content:"";position:absolute;top:-50%;width:200%;height:200%}[dir] #data-list-list-view .page-header:before{background:radial-gradient(circle,hsla(0,0%,100%,.1) 0,transparent 70%)}[dir=ltr] #data-list-list-view .page-header:before{right:-50%;animation:pulse 8s ease-in-out infinite}[dir=rtl] #data-list-list-view .page-header:before{left:-50%;animation:pulse 8s ease-in-out infinite}#data-list-list-view .page-header .header-content{display:flex;align-items:center;position:relative;z-index:1}[dir] #data-list-list-view .page-header .header-content{margin-bottom:2rem}#data-list-list-view .page-header .header-content .header-icon-wrapper{width:64px;height:64px;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);display:flex;align-items:center;justify-content:center}[dir] #data-list-list-view .page-header .header-content .header-icon-wrapper{background:hsla(0,0%,100%,.2);border-radius:1rem;border:1px solid hsla(0,0%,100%,.3)}[dir=ltr] #data-list-list-view .page-header .header-content .header-icon-wrapper{margin-right:1.5rem}[dir=rtl] #data-list-list-view .page-header .header-content .header-icon-wrapper{margin-left:1.5rem}#data-list-list-view .page-header .header-content .header-icon-wrapper .header-icon{color:#fff;width:32px;height:32px}#data-list-list-view .page-header .header-content .header-text{flex:1}#data-list-list-view .page-header .header-content .header-text .page-title{color:#fff;font-size:2rem;font-weight:700}[dir] #data-list-list-view .page-header .header-content .header-text .page-title{margin:0 0 .5rem 0;text-shadow:0 2px 4px rgba(0,0,0,.1)}#data-list-list-view .page-header .header-content .header-text .page-subtitle{color:hsla(0,0%,100%,.9);font-size:1rem;font-weight:400}[dir] #data-list-list-view .page-header .header-content .header-text .page-subtitle{margin:0}#data-list-list-view .page-header .header-stats{display:grid;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));gap:1rem;position:relative;z-index:1}#data-list-list-view .page-header .header-stats .stat-card{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);transition:all .3s ease}[dir] #data-list-list-view .page-header .header-stats .stat-card{background:hsla(0,0%,100%,.15);border-radius:.875rem;padding:1.25rem;border:1px solid hsla(0,0%,100%,.2)}[dir] #data-list-list-view .page-header .header-stats .stat-card:hover{background:hsla(0,0%,100%,.25);transform:translateY(-2px)}#data-list-list-view .page-header .header-stats .stat-card .stat-value{color:#fff;font-size:1.875rem;font-weight:700;line-height:1}[dir] #data-list-list-view .page-header .header-stats .stat-card .stat-value{margin-bottom:.25rem}#data-list-list-view .page-header .header-stats .stat-card .stat-label{color:hsla(0,0%,100%,.9);font-size:.875rem;font-weight:500;text-transform:uppercase;letter-spacing:.5px}#data-list-list-view .table-wrapper{overflow:hidden}[dir] #data-list-list-view .table-wrapper{background:#fff;border-radius:1.25rem;box-shadow:0 1px 3px rgba(0,0,0,.1),0 1px 2px rgba(0,0,0,.06)}[dir] #data-list-list-view .table-header-controls{background:#f8fafc;padding:1.5rem;border-bottom:1px solid #e2e8f0}#data-list-list-view .items-per-page-btn{color:#475569;display:flex;align-items:center;justify-content:space-between;font-weight:500;font-size:.875rem;transition:all .2s ease}[dir] #data-list-list-view .items-per-page-btn{padding:.625rem 1.25rem;background:#fff;border-radius:.75rem;cursor:pointer;border:1px solid #e2e8f0;box-shadow:0 1px 2px rgba(0,0,0,.05)}#data-list-list-view .items-per-page-btn:hover{color:#6366f1}[dir] #data-list-list-view .items-per-page-btn:hover{border-color:#6366f1;box-shadow:0 4px 6px -1px rgba(99,102,241,.1)}#data-list-list-view .cell-content{display:flex;align-items:center;gap:.5rem}#data-list-list-view .cell-content .cell-icon{color:#94a3b8;flex-shrink:0}#data-list-list-view .user-cell{display:flex;align-items:center;gap:.75rem}#data-list-list-view .user-cell .user-avatar{width:36px;height:36px;color:#fff;display:flex;align-items:center;justify-content:center;font-weight:600;font-size:.875rem;flex-shrink:0}[dir] #data-list-list-view .user-cell .user-avatar{border-radius:50%}[dir=ltr] #data-list-list-view .user-cell .user-avatar{background:linear-gradient(135deg,#6366f1,#8b5cf6)}[dir=rtl] #data-list-list-view .user-cell .user-avatar{background:linear-gradient(-135deg,#6366f1,#8b5cf6)}#data-list-list-view .amount-cell{display:flex;align-items:baseline;gap:.25rem}#data-list-list-view .amount-cell .amount-value{font-weight:700;color:#1e293b;font-size:1rem}#data-list-list-view .amount-cell .amount-currency{color:#64748b;font-size:.875rem;font-weight:500}#data-list-list-view .courses-list{display:flex;flex-direction:column;gap:.5rem}#data-list-list-view .courses-list .course-item{display:flex;align-items:center;gap:.5rem;font-size:.875rem}#data-list-list-view .courses-list .course-item .course-icon{color:#8b5cf6;flex-shrink:0}#data-list-list-view .courses-list .course-item .course-title{color:#1e293b;font-weight:500}#data-list-list-view .courses-list .course-item .course-price{color:#64748b;font-size:.75rem}#data-list-list-view .status-cell{display:flex;align-items:center}#data-list-list-view .date-cell{display:flex;align-items:center;gap:.5rem}#data-list-list-view .date-cell .date-icon{color:#94a3b8;flex-shrink:0}#data-list-list-view .action-buttons{display:flex;gap:.5rem}#data-list-list-view .action-buttons .action-btn{width:36px;height:36px;display:flex;align-items:center;justify-content:center;transition:all .2s ease}[dir] #data-list-list-view .action-buttons .action-btn{border-radius:.5rem;border:none;cursor:pointer}#data-list-list-view .action-buttons .action-btn.action-btn-success{color:#10b981}[dir] #data-list-list-view .action-buttons .action-btn.action-btn-success{background:#ecfdf5}#data-list-list-view .action-buttons .action-btn.action-btn-success:hover{color:#fff}[dir] #data-list-list-view .action-buttons .action-btn.action-btn-success:hover{background:#10b981;transform:scale(1.05);box-shadow:0 4px 6px -1px rgba(16,185,129,.3)}#data-list-list-view .action-buttons .action-btn.action-btn-danger{color:#ef4444}[dir] #data-list-list-view .action-buttons .action-btn.action-btn-danger{background:#fef2f2}#data-list-list-view .action-buttons .action-btn.action-btn-danger:hover{color:#fff}[dir] #data-list-list-view .action-buttons .action-btn.action-btn-danger:hover{background:#ef4444;transform:scale(1.05);box-shadow:0 4px 6px -1px rgba(239,68,68,.3)}[dir] #data-list-list-view .vs-con-table{background:transparent}@media (max-width:689px){#data-list-list-view .vs-con-table .vs-table--search{max-width:unset;width:100%}[dir=ltr] #data-list-list-view .vs-con-table .vs-table--search{margin-left:0}[dir=rtl] #data-list-list-view .vs-con-table .vs-table--search{margin-right:0}#data-list-list-view .vs-con-table .vs-table--search .vs-table--search-input{width:100%}}@media (max-width:461px){#data-list-list-view .vs-con-table .items-per-page-handler{display:none}}@media (max-width:341px){#data-list-list-view .vs-con-table .data-list-btn-container,#data-list-list-view .vs-con-table .data-list-btn-container .btn-add-new,#data-list-list-view .vs-con-table .data-list-btn-container .dd-actions{width:100%}[dir=ltr] #data-list-list-view .vs-con-table .data-list-btn-container .btn-add-new,[dir=ltr] #data-list-list-view .vs-con-table .data-list-btn-container .dd-actions{margin-right:0!important}[dir=rtl] #data-list-list-view .vs-con-table .data-list-btn-container .btn-add-new,[dir=rtl] #data-list-list-view .vs-con-table .data-list-btn-container .dd-actions{margin-left:0!important}}#data-list-list-view .vs-con-table .product-name{max-width:23rem;color:#1e293b}[dir] #data-list-list-view .vs-con-table .product-name{margin:0}#data-list-list-view .vs-con-table .vs-table--header{display:flex;flex-wrap:wrap}[dir] #data-list-list-view .vs-con-table .vs-table--header{padding:1rem 0}[dir=ltr] #data-list-list-view .vs-con-table .vs-table--header,[dir=rtl] #data-list-list-view .vs-con-table .vs-table--header{margin-left:1.5rem;margin-right:1.5rem}#data-list-list-view .vs-con-table .vs-table--header>span{display:flex;flex-grow:1}[dir]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search{padding-top:0}#data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input{font-size:.875rem;transition:all .2s ease}[dir]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input{padding:.75rem 2.5rem;border-radius:.75rem;border:2px solid #e2e8f0;background:#fff}#data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input:focus{outline:none}[dir]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input:focus{border-color:#6366f1;box-shadow:0 0 0 3px rgba(99,102,241,.1)}#data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input+i{color:#94a3b8}[dir=ltr]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input+i{left:1rem}[dir=rtl]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input+i{right:1rem}#data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input:focus+i{color:#6366f1}[dir=ltr]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input:focus+i{left:1rem}[dir=rtl] #data-list-list-view .vs-con-table .vs-table--header .vs-table--search .vs-table--search-input:focus+i{right:1rem}#data-list-list-view .vs-con-table .vs-table{border-collapse:separate;border-spacing:0 .75rem}[dir] #data-list-list-view .vs-con-table .vs-table{padding:0 1.5rem 1.5rem 1.5rem}#data-list-list-view .vs-con-table .vs-table tr{transition:all .2s ease}[dir] #data-list-list-view .vs-con-table .vs-table tr{background:#fff;box-shadow:0 1px 3px rgba(0,0,0,.05);border:1px solid #f1f5f9}[dir] #data-list-list-view .vs-con-table .vs-table tr:hover{transform:translateY(-1px);box-shadow:0 4px 12px rgba(0,0,0,.08);border-color:#e2e8f0}[dir] #data-list-list-view .vs-con-table .vs-table tr td{padding:1.25rem 1rem;background:#fff}[dir=ltr] #data-list-list-view .vs-con-table .vs-table tr td:first-child{border-top-left-radius:.75rem;border-bottom-left-radius:.75rem}[dir=ltr] #data-list-list-view .vs-con-table .vs-table tr td:last-child,[dir=rtl] #data-list-list-view .vs-con-table .vs-table tr td:first-child{border-top-right-radius:.75rem;border-bottom-right-radius:.75rem}[dir=rtl] #data-list-list-view .vs-con-table .vs-table tr td:last-child{border-top-left-radius:.75rem;border-bottom-left-radius:.75rem}[dir] #data-list-list-view .vs-con-table .vs-table tr td.td-check{padding:1.25rem 1rem!important}[dir] #data-list-list-view .vs-con-table .vs-table--thead th{padding-top:1rem;padding-bottom:1rem;background:#f8fafc;border-bottom:2px solid #e2e8f0}#data-list-list-view .vs-con-table .vs-table--thead th .vs-table-text{text-transform:uppercase;font-weight:700;color:#475569;letter-spacing:.5px;font-size:.75rem}[dir] #data-list-list-view .vs-con-table .vs-table--thead th.td-check{padding:0 15px!important}[dir] #data-list-list-view .vs-con-table .vs-table--thead tr{background:none;box-shadow:none}#data-list-list-view .vs-con-table .vs-table--pagination{justify-content:center}[dir] #data-list-list-view .vs-con-table .vs-table--pagination{margin:2rem 0;padding:1rem;background:#f8fafc}#data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li a{transition:all .2s ease}[dir] #data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li a{border-radius:.5rem;border:1px solid #e2e8f0}#data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li a:hover{color:#fff}[dir] #data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li a:hover{background:#6366f1;border-color:#6366f1}#data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li.active a{color:#fff}[dir] #data-list-list-view .vs-con-table .vs-table--pagination .vs-pagination--ul li.active a{background:#6366f1;border-color:#6366f1;box-shadow:0 4px 6px -1px rgba(99,102,241,.3)}#data-list-list-view .status-chip{display:inline-flex;align-items:center;font-weight:600;font-size:.75rem}[dir] #data-list-list-view .status-chip{padding:.375rem .875rem;border-radius:9999px;box-shadow:0 1px 2px rgba(0,0,0,.05)}[dir=ltr] #data-list-list-view .vs-chip-success{background:linear-gradient(135deg,#10b981,#059669)!important}[dir=rtl] #data-list-list-view .vs-chip-success{background:linear-gradient(-135deg,#10b981,#059669)!important}[dir=ltr] #data-list-list-view .vs-chip-warning{background:linear-gradient(135deg,#f59e0b,#d97706)!important}[dir=rtl] #data-list-list-view .vs-chip-warning{background:linear-gradient(-135deg,#f59e0b,#d97706)!important}[dir=ltr] #data-list-list-view .vs-chip-danger{background:linear-gradient(135deg,#ef4444,#dc2626)!important}[dir=rtl] #data-list-list-view .vs-chip-danger{background:linear-gradient(-135deg,#ef4444,#dc2626)!important}@keyframes pulse{0%,to{opacity:.5}50%{opacity:.8}}